FORT WAYNE, Ind. (WFFT) — Layer up, it’ll be a pretty cold start to the day Tuesday.
Early morning temperatures will kick off in the upper teens and lower 20s under a clear sky.

High pressure will be in control Tuesday which will pave the way to plenty of sunshine throughout the day.
High temperatures are expected to top out in the lower 40s and it will be breezy from time to time.
Sustained speeds will be between 10 and 15 mph with wind gusts up to 20 mph.
Lows Tuesday night will fall into the lower 30s under a mostly clear sky.
Wednesday will be a warmer day with highs topping out near 50 degrees.
It will remain breezy through Wednesday and cooler air returns Thursday.
